Hamukoi Live-Action Hamster Sim Gets July 17 Release Date

Kodansha announced that Hamukoi - My Sweet Days as a Hamster Reincarnated with Three Sisters, a live-action love simulation game played from a hamster's perspective, will launch on July 17 for PC via Steam and Epic Games Store. The Steam page was temporarily removed after its August 2025 announcement but was restored in April, and a demo followed in May.

Kodansha Game Lab and the photo weekly magazine FRIDAY collaborated on the project. The lead writer is Ken Shimomura, known for Chain Chronicle. The three sisters are played by gravure idol Sayaka Tomaru as eldest sister Himari, actress and idol Momoka Takatsuru as second sister Futaba, and Shiori Ikemoto of the idol group Teratera as youngest sister Mitsui. The story follows Kouta Kurono, who after a traffic accident is reincarnated as a hamster kept by the Shiratori family. Players experience being pampered by the sisters through live-action footage and choices, and can unlock 4K reward videos by satisfying them.
